The Sr. Network Engineer is a hands-on technical position that will work on LAN / WAN implementation and supporting issues in a complex corporate network environment. As part of the Corporate Network Services team, this position will participate in all day-to-day activities and project goals in a Cisco based environment. Technical responsibilities include providing design, implementation & support of WLAN, LAN, MPLS WAN and VOIP telecommunications infrastructure across multiple and various sites nation wide.
As a Sr. Network Engineer this position will be required to provide resolution guidance to the other CNS team members for advanced systems design, problem resolution and project management. Network/systems security will be a heavily emphasized set of responsibilities for this position, including but not limited to intrusion detection & digital rights management. Will help lead and actively participate in projects supporting network and telecommunications infrastructure implementations and enhancements. Coordinates with local IT POC’s to ensure strategic alignment and governance compliance.
